Output d593a760e0e83374b452e43abe0c195fd60c2b8636ee967320f6224ced709c5a:0

value
518944806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0f8673ced695b3f4eefff3512983011d9a4ddfd OP_EQUALVERIFY OP_CHECKSIG
address
LhC61carYGhzEriFvVFVRMNLNfK9MCdL4X
transaction
d593a760e0e83374b452e43abe0c195fd60c2b8636ee967320f6224ced709c5a
spent
true